بدون مزيد من اللغط ، يرجى الاطلاع على الرمز:
DateUtil.java
package pers.kangxu.datautils.utils ؛ import java.text.simpleDateFormat ؛ استيراد java.util.date ؛ استيراد pers.kangxu.datautils.common.exceception.defineException ؛/** * * <b> * معالجة التاريخ * </b>. تاريخ التنسيق* param str سلسلة تاريخ* param dateformat سلسلة تاريخ السلسلة* regurn*/ تاريخ ثابت ثابت strtodate (سلسلة strdate ، سلسلة dateFormat) {simpledateformat sdf = new SimpleTformat (dateFormat) ؛ تاريخ التاريخ = فارغ ؛ حاول {date = sdf.parse (strdate) ؛ } catch (استثناء e) {رمي defineException جديد ("خطأ تحويل تنسيق التاريخ") ؛ } تاريخ العودة ؛ } / *** تحويل التاريخ إلى تاريخ السلسلة* param تاريخ التاريخ* param tardateformat التنسيق* @REGARN* / public static string dateToStr (تاريخ التاريخ ، السلسلة tardateformat) {return new simpletformat (tardateformat) .format (date) ؛ } / *** تحويل تنسيق التاريخ* param strdate تاريخ السلسلة* param srcformat التنسيق الأصلي* param tarformat التنسيق* @return* / public static String strtoStr (String Strdate ، String srcformat ، string tarformat) {simpledateformat sdf = new SimpledAtformat (srcformat) ؛ حاول {Date Date = sdf.parse (strdate) ؛ SDF = جديد simpleatformat (tarformat) ؛ strdate = sdf.format (date) ؛ } catch (استثناء e) {رمي defineException جديد ("خطأ تحويل تنسيق التاريخ") ؛ } إرجاع strdate ؛ }}اختبار الاستخدام
DateUtiltester.java
package pers.kangxu.datautils.test ؛ استيراد java.util.date ؛ استيراد pers.kangxu.datautils.utils.dateutil ؛ public class dateutiltester {public static void main (string [] args) System.out.println (DateUtil.StrtoStr ("2011-1-1 1: 1: 1" ، "yyyy-mm-dd hh: mm: ss" ، "yyyymmddhhmmss")) ؛ System.out.println (DateUtil.Strtodate ("2011-1-1 1: 1: 1" ، "Yyyy-MM-DD HH: MM: SS")) ؛ }}ما سبق هو كل محتوى هذه المقالة. آمل أن يكون محتوى هذه المقالة من بعض المساعدة في دراسة أو عمل الجميع. آمل أيضًا دعم wulin.com أكثر!